A hold harmless agreement is specifically designed to prevent legal liability between two parties. In hunting scenarios, such as a Georgia Hold Harmless Agreement for Hunting, it protects landowners from lawsuits stemming from hunting accidents. This type of agreement allows landowners to lease their land while minimizing their risk and ensuring that hunters acknowledge the inherent dangers involved. It clarifies responsibilities and helps build trust between parties.

No, Georgia law mandates that all hunters, including property owners, must possess a valid hunting license. This licensing requirement applies irrespective of whether you are hunting on your own land.
